Circa 1910 Art Nouveau Silver on Pewter Centrepiece Basket.
An ornate antique silver-plated decorative centerpiece basket. The design strongly reflects Art Nouveau influence, likely dating from the late 19th to early 20th century. It features openwork lattice sides and tall, symmetrical scrolled handles that rise elegantly on both ends, all supported by four curved feet. The metal shows a lovely weathered patina, suggesting genuine age.
The panels to both sides are embellished with floral relief detailing, while the flowing, organic curves throughout the piece are characteristic of Art Nouveau design. A decorative grille motif beneath the crest further enhances its elaborate appearance. Overall, the basket seems intended as a decorative centerpiece, perhaps used for fruit, calling cards, or as a formal table display item, showcasing fine craftsmanship and artistic metalwork. There appears to be a stamp to one of the feet which I am unable to identify (please see images). A handsome, quality piece.
Length : 27cm
Height : 18cm
Width : 12cm
